Clark
Telecommunication Company Inc. was incorporated on June
28, 1997 with Philippine Exchange Commission to engage primarily
in the provision of integrated telecommunications services and in
the establishment, operation and maintenance of telecommunication
facilities, network and systems within ClarkSpecialEconomic Zone
(CSEZ). The company was partly owned by PLDT (60%) and Clark Development
Corporation(40%). Clark Development Corporation (CDC) is the government
agency that was tasked to managed development programs within the
ecozone. With the termination of the exclusive franchise on August
31, 1999 to invite the entry of other telecom providers, CDC gave
up its stake at ClarkTel in favor of PLDT. Thus, Clarktel Becomes
100% PLDT-Owned.
